Output 5bfeccb232fc7ebaa59ae4eecdeb7cf1438f7fa0d23f67c05cd3a7143627d5a0:0

value
8861675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 003b5c650c5562d878cb4be5426d81a9d3d80ead OP_EQUAL
address
31iF31gXE4fEyNcWZ5GMbF8FTNiQDc7kPx
transaction
5bfeccb232fc7ebaa59ae4eecdeb7cf1438f7fa0d23f67c05cd3a7143627d5a0
spent
true